Video Equipments in Malviya Nagar Delhi

Genesis Forte Tech Pvt. Ltd.

C-71a(lgf), Malviya Nagar,, Delhi - 110017, Delhi, India

Geomax

C-66, Near- Main Market, Malviya Nagar,, Delhi - 110017, Delhi, India

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email